Steps Involved in the Translation Workflow
The translation workflow for Yoruba document translation in Nigeria typically begins with preparation, where source materials are analyzed and resources are gathered. This includes identifying key terminology and cultural nuances to guarantee relevance. Next, skilled translators, fluent in both source and target languages, perform the initial translation, adapting content for Yoruba-speaking audiences while maintaining original intent. The process then moves to editing, where a second linguist reviews the work for clarity, consistency, and natural flow. Any necessary revisions are made at this stage. Finally, the translated document is proofread for errors and prepared for delivery, completing the workflow efficiently. This structured approach helps streamline the overall process for clients seeking reliable services.

Challenges Faced in Nigerian Translation Projects
Despite the benefits of accurate translations, Nigerian projects involving Yoruba and other languages face significant hurdles, including linguistic complexities, resource shortages, and cultural nuances that complicate faithful renditions. These obstacles often result in project delays and inaccuracies, particularly in sectors like education and business, where precision is essential for effective communication and compliance.
- Linguistic complexities feature the intricate dialects and tonal variations of Yoruba, which can obscure meanings and require expert handling to prevent misinterpretations.
- Resource shortages involve limited access to skilled translators and modern software, leading to overburdened teams and compromised quality in tight deadlines.
- Cultural nuances encompass subtle idioms and traditions that, if overlooked, might distort intent and cause relational or legal issues in diverse Nigerian contexts.
Overcoming these demands targeted strategies to maintain translation integrity.

Technological Tools Used in Translation Processes
Various technological tools enhance the efficiency and accuracy of translation processes, particularly for languages like Yoruba. Computer-assisted translation (CAT) software, such as SDL Trados and MemoQ, enables translators to leverage translation memories and glossaries, reusing previous work to maintain consistency. Machine translation tools, including neural networks adapted for Yoruba, offer rapid initial conversions, though they require human refinement for cultural nuances. Terminology management systems help standardize specialized vocabulary, essential for documents in fields like legal or medical Yoruba texts. Optical character recognition (OCR) technology streamlines digitizing handwritten or printed materials, facilitating seamless integration into translation workflows. These tools collectively reduce errors, accelerate timelines, and support precise handling of Yoruba’s tonal and syntactic complexities, elevating overall translation quality without compromising linguistic integrity.
